When it comes to features, the AirPods Max aren’t jam-packed, but what’s here is pretty excellent (given Apple’s minimalist MO, it’s all very on-brand). They’re among the best ANC headphones you can buy, they offer good ambient awareness so you can hear your surroundings while you listen, and they offer adaptive EQ and spatial audio that automatically adjusts levels based on your environment. There are some drawbacks, too: Due to the use of metal for the design materials, they’re heavier than many pairs of headphones, at 13.6 ounces. You can’t manually adjust the EQ to your liking, so if you don’t like the sound signature, you’re out of luck. Finally, and it may just be me, but the included Smart Case is ugly and doesn’t protect the mesh over your head (a delicate part of the headphones), but you don’t have the option not to use it, as you need the Smart Case to put your headphones in “sleep” mode to avoid draining the battery for up to 20 hours.
